Which of the following describes the action of the developer in an automatic film processor?

The action of the developer in an automatic film processor is best described as changing the exposed silver halide crystals into black, metallic silver. This is a crucial step in the developing process, as the developer reacts chemically with the exposed crystals that have been influenced by the x-ray exposure during the imaging process.

When film is exposed to radiation, certain areas of the silver halide crystals become altered. The developer solution contains reducing agents that facilitate the conversion of these exposed areas into visible metallic silver, creating the dark areas on the developed film. The areas that were not exposed to radiation remain unchanged and will be removed in subsequent processing steps.

This process is essential for producing a recognizable and usable radiographic image, as it directly correlates to the contrast and detail visible in the final output.
